Classic Chocolate Buttercream
Let's start with a classic! This recipe is super versatile and a great base for other flavors. You'll need vegan butter (softened!), powdered sugar, cocoa powder, non-dairy milk, and vanilla extract. The key is to gradually add the milk, whisking constantly until you get that perfect, spreadable consistency. Too thick? Add more milk. Too thin? Add more powdered sugar! It's all about finding your balance. This recipe is perfect for beginners and yields enough frosting for a two-layer 9-inch cake. For an extra decadent touch, try adding a pinch of sea salt – it really brings out the chocolate flavor! Want a richer, more intense chocolate flavor? Remember, the quality of your ingredients matters! Using good quality cocoa powder makes all the difference. Don't be afraid to experiment with different types of non-dairy milk – almond, soy, oat – to find your favorite. And a little vanilla extract goes a long way in enhancing the overall flavor profile.
Ingredient | Quantity |
---|---|
Vegan Butter (softened) | 1 cup |
Powdered Sugar | 3 cups |
Cocoa Powder | 1/2 cup |
Non-Dairy Milk | 2-4 tablespoons |
Vanilla Extract | 1 teaspoon |

Achieving the Perfect Consistency
Let's talk consistency! Nobody wants a frosting that's too runny or too stiff. The key is to start with less non-dairy milk and gradually add more until you reach your desired consistency. Think of it like making a perfect cup of hot chocolate – you wouldn't dump all the milk in at once, would you? Start with a few tablespoons, whisk vigorously, and add more as needed. For a super smooth frosting, use a stand mixer or hand mixer; it'll incorporate the air beautifully, creating a light and fluffy texture. If your frosting is too thick, add a teaspoon of non-dairy milk at a time. If it's too thin, gradually add powdered sugar, a tablespoon at a time, until you get the right consistency. Another important tip is to make sure your vegan butter is properly softened. If it's too cold, it won't cream properly with the sugar, resulting in a lumpy frosting. Let it sit out at room temperature for about 30 minutes before you start mixing. And don't forget to sift your cocoa powder! This prevents lumps and ensures a smooth, even texture. Problem | Solution |
---|---|
Frosting too thick | Add non-dairy milk, 1 tsp at a time |
Frosting too thin | Add powdered sugar, 1 tbsp at a time |
Lumpy frosting | Ensure butter is softened, sift cocoa powder |

Don't be afraid to experiment with different types of cocoa powder – dark cocoa will give you a more intense chocolate flavor, while Dutch-processed cocoa will be smoother and less bitter. You can also use different types of non-dairy milk to create unique flavor profiles. Almond milk adds a subtle nutty flavor, while oat milk provides a creamy texture. And if you want to add a touch of sweetness, try using maple syrup or agave nectar instead of some of the powdered sugar.
